Spring Turkey Run Car Show

March 26 – 28 @ Daytona International Speedway Open daily @ 8 AM Admisison: $10/day Friday & Saturday; $5 Sunday / Kids 11 & under Free From the classics to street rods, the 31th Annual Spring Daytona Turkey Run car show is the largest and most diverse display of automobiles!
